    Question win2k file server as router/firewall

    i've got a win2k file server. i'd like to setup this computer as a nat router and firewall for the lan. however, i'm having trouble getting everything to work properly.

    the server has two nics. a dsl modem is hooked up to one and the other is hooked up to a switch. my problem is that i can't find the balance that allows local network traffic to flow freely while restricting external traffic. i'd like to use ipsec for the firewall, but can i use ipsec with legacy oses on the lan and devices such as network printers? i read from microsoft that only 2k and above have ipsec support.

    anyone have a suggestion on the best way to go about doing this? i've tried lots of third-party software... nothing wants to work right. i'm about out of hair to pull.

    Hello,
    First, it is not a good idea to use a file server as a firewall.
    I would like to suggest that you will take a dedicated machine for this.
    If you want good (and free + easy firewall) take IPCOP (linux based).

    If you still ensist on Windows 2000 Server based sollution - I suggest you will deply ISA Server.

    well i got it working

    i got rid of active directory and dns. now i've just got dhcp, rras, and some file and print shares with an ipsec policy.

    thanks for the suggestion gabriel. because of what i have to work with, i avoided a second machine for the time being.
